Position Summary:
The Manufacturing Engineering Supervisor is responsible for leading a small team of manufacturing engineers or manufacturing support roles within a single manufacturing site or multiple production lines of a larger manufacturing site. Oversees design implementation and continuous improvement of manufacturing processes, procedures, and equipment under the guidance of a Manufacturing or Manufacturing Engineering leader role. Typically reports to site level engineering or operations leadership.
Scope/ Supervision and Interaction:
This position does have supervisory responsibilities for direct reports; Engineering Dept, Toolroom Dept, and mentoring responsibilities for indirect reports.
Essential Functions:
Manufacturing Process Flow –
Oversees the planning and implementation of manufacturing processes equipment, and tooling. Develops and manages a portfolio of projects, timelines, and budgets to ensure successful completion of projects. Collaborates with cross-functional leadership teams, including design, quality, and supply chain, in support of manufacturing processes improvement. Ensures compliance with all safety regulations and company policies in the manufacturing process.
Process Improvement – Implements strategies to drive innovation and improve manufacturing processes and technologies. Identifies, recommends and leads improvement plans that impact site level operations. May lead cross functional teams in process improvement initiatives.
People Management – Mentors and develops team members, providing guidance and support to help them grow in their roles. Provides feedback on individual performance to staff. Ensures staff is trained appropriately to perform assigned work.
System Planning - Accountable for productivity and quality metrics and provides progress reports to management and cross-functional stakeholders.
Budget & Expense Planning – Supports capital budgeting process and responsible for managing capital projects and capital spending. May oversee resource allocation and monitoring budget controls within team.
Internal and/or Supplier Interaction – Communicates with Tier 2 or Tier 3 suppliers and /or internal customers to define product specifications and parameters. Collaborates within the single plant to deliver manufacturing solutions.
